#a13170 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a13170 is composed of 63.1% red, 19.2%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.6% magenta, 30.4%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 326.3 degrees, a saturation of 53.3% and a lightness of 41.2%. #a13170 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ff62e0 with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#a13170 color description : Dark moderate pink.

#a13170 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a13170 has RGB values of R:161, G:49,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.3,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10563952.

Shades and Tints of #a13170

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0307 is the darkest color, while #fefb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a13170

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#71616a is the less saturated color, while #d10176 is the most saturated one.
